Best Practices for Annual Cleaning and Creosote Removal
To maintain safety and performance, book a CSIA-certified chimney sweep at least once during each heating season - or increase frequency with heavy usage or observe Stage 2-3 creosote. This follows NFPA 211 standards and minimizes creosote buildup. Plan ahead with seasonal scheduling to avoid delays. A certified professional will examine system safety, airflow efficiency, safety distances, and connection integrity, then thoroughly clean accumulated creosote and soot using specially designed cleaning equipment and HEPA filtration systems.
You can assist between uses by following these guidelines: stick to seasoned hardwood (containing less than 20% moisture), maintain proper air circulation to avoid smoldering, and keep flue temperatures stable. Mount a thermometer on stoves and ensure smoke path components are properly sealed. After burning through each cord, check for 1/8 inch deposits; if you find 1/4 inch, discontinue use until properly cleaned.
Comprehensive Services: Masonry Restoration, Crown & Cap Installation, Waterproofing
After ensuring creosote levels are controlled, it's essential to maintain the chimney's construction and weatherproofing. The freeze-thaw patterns in Ohio often deteriorate brick and mortar joints, so plan masonry maintenance using ASTM-approved masonry materials and appropriate finishing methods for current mortar joints. Rebuild deteriorated crowns using a strengthened, fiber-reinforced cement compound, properly angled and incorporating an extended water barrier for water protection. Mount or renew stainless-steel caps with read more rust-resistant fasteners and properly sized spark arrestors matched to the chimney outlet.
Make flashing repair at roof intersections a top priority, properly installing step and counter-flashing within mortar joints. Follow NFPA 211 guidelines. Use vapor-permeable waterproofing treatments on exterior masonry and avoid using film-forming sealers that prevent moisture escape. Document thoroughly all repairs, drying times, and warranties, and set up regular seasonal inspections to ensure optimal function.

Liner Material Choices
The key to picking the proper chimney liner material requires pairing it to the specific appliance, fuel source, and local regulations. Stainless steel options provide durability and are UL-listed for all fuel types including gas, oil, and wood. Consider choosing rigid stainless for direct flue paths or flexible stainless for angular sections; opt for 316 alloy for oil/wood applications and 304 for gas if code permits. Add insulation as needed for maintaining clearance-to-combustibles and proper flue gas temperatures.
Ceramic solutions consist of clay tile alongside cast-in-place installations. Clay offers an affordable solution for new masonry construction but needs proper dimensioning and well-maintained joints. Cast-in-place systems reinforce aging chimneys and provide an uninterrupted, heat-resistant flue.
Factor in corrosion classification, thermal shock resistance, and diameter specifications according to NFPA 211 and manufacturer requirements. Always verify fitting compatibility, termination components, and Ohio building code compliance prior to installation.
Safety and Efficiency
Although choosing a liner starts with materials and dimensions, operational safety and efficiency depend on the liner's ability to manage combustion products, heat, and draft as specified by regulations. It's essential to have a correctly dimensioned, continuous flue channel to ensure stable airflow, optimize fireplace ventilation, and stop flue gases from cooling that leads to condensed creosote or acids. Effective insulation keeps flue temperature, optimizing burning efficiency and minimizing ignition risks. Corrosion-resistant liners contain carbon monoxide and water vapor, preserving the masonry structure and adjacent flammable materials.
Size the liner diameter to match the appliance outlet per NFPA 211 and manufacturer listings; excessive diameter diminishes draft, using too small a diameter elevates stack temperature and gas escape. Verify clearances and joints are gas-tight. Install carbon monoxide detectors at every level and adjacent to sleeping areas. Arrange annual Level II inspections and log performance metrics: draft, temperature, and CO readings.
Installation Guide Overview
Installation centers on establishing a uninterrupted, code-compliant flue system that corresponds to the appliance and venting requirements. Initially, we confirm the appliance BTU rating, fuel type, and chimney height to properly size the liner in accordance with NFPA 211 and manufacturer requirements. We secure local permit requirements, document existing specifications, and schedule required inspections.
Following this, we get ready the flue, clear blockages, and fit the specified liner (cast-in-place), using insulated components in areas where clearance-to-combustibles demands. We terminate with a certified cap, fasten top plate, and properly sealed thimble or appliance connector. We perform a smoke test to ensure proper function.
Most retrofits are completed in just one day; but intricate offsets, masonry fixes, or weather-related delays may extend the project to two to three days. We'll provide final inspection certification and complete documentation.

Benefits of Top-Sealing Dampers
A top-sealing damper, often overlooked, provides essential protection by securing the chimney crown. This essential feature stops the escape of climate-controlled air, prevents cold air from flowing down, and prevents water damage and pest entry. With its strategic placement, it effectively minimizes the cold air column in the flue, boosting energy retention and reducing stack-effect heat loss during the long winter months in Ohio. Furthermore, you'll protect your flue from precipitation exposure, preventing frost-related deterioration and corrosion.
Equipped with stainless hardware and a high-temperature gasket, functioning via a firebox-mounted cable. You must ensure complete opening before kindling any fire to ensure proper combustion and safe venting per NFPA 211. We carefully fit and attach the frame to align with your flue tile, confirm lid travel and seal compression, and validate smoke-tight closure for regulation-compliant performance.

What Should You Expect to Pay for Chimney and Fireplace Services in Ohio?
You'll typically pay $100-$250 for a Level 1 sweep, $200-$400 for inspections, and $300-$1,200 for minor masonry or crown repairs. A full relining project runs $1,500-$4,000; tuckpointing typically costs $8-$20 per linear foot. Construction and rebuild costs fluctuate based on codes and materials. After-hours emergency services add $100-$300 for non-standard hours. Ask for detailed written specifications including NFPA 211 standards and proof of insurance. Verify Level 2/3 inspections prior to real estate transactions or following fire incidents.
